MapsOpener Jailbreak Tweak Makes Maps Links Open in Google Maps


Okay, so we’ve figured out how to make Siri route you with Google Maps, but what if you want to intercept address links to that they go directly to Google Maps instead of Apple’s Maps? It turns out there’s a jailbreak tweak just for that. MapsOpener is available for free on Cydia’s BigBoss repo, and will send those links where you want them to go.

As demoed by iDownloadBlog above, MapsOpener means that any address links you see in Safari will link out to Google Maps, instead of hitting Apple Maps.

As of right now, the tweak doesn’t unfortunately parse links from your phone’s Contacts, but apparently a fix for that is in the works.

If you’re one of those people who really despises Apple Maps, this should at least go part of the way to making you happier about how your iPhone runs.
